2.8 centimeters is roughly the length of a large paperclip or about the width of a standard adult fingernail. It's slightly less than an inch, as 2.8 cm is equivalent to approximately 1.1 inches. Visually, it's a small measurement, easily fitting within the dimensions of everyday objects.
